Medications

Drugs and medicines used by pregnant women, as well as certain environmental factors can increase the risk of birth defects. Certain birth defects are caused by changes in chromosomes and genes, and these mutations often run through families. Other birth defects are caused due to specific actions or exposure to chemicals when pregnant. These include drinking alcohol, smoking, and using illegal drugs.

Certain birth defects can be identified before the baby is born like cleft lip and palate or spina bifida. Some birth defects are only discovered after the baby is born, like congenital heart defects (which affects how a baby's body works) and balance and gait issues, such as cerebral palsy. Many birth defects can be addressed, either by surgery or through medicine. Some people may require assistive devices such as wheelchairs or hearing aids.

During pregnancy, it's crucial that pregnant mothers speak to their medical providers regarding any medication they are taking. This includes prescription, over-the counter and herbal medications. It is also essential for pregnant women to be aware of the adverse effects chemicals and toxins can cause on their bodies. Anyone who is exposed to harmful substances in the early stages of pregnancy may expose their infants to a higher risk of developing certain birth defects, like spinal muscular atrophy and fetal alcohol syndrome. Environmental Exposure

Environmental exposures are frequently the reason for serious birth defects. These defects can be caused by chemicals and physical substances in food, air and water. These substances, also referred to as teratogens, can cause harm to a embryo.

If you work in an area where there is a higher risk of birth defects, for example painting, metalworking or smelting manufacturing, you could be eligible to file an opportunity to claim compensation for exposure. These types of cases are commonly filed as birth defect lawsuits.

You could be qualified for compensation if you were pregnant at the time of exposure to contaminated water at Camp Lejeune. This is due to the fact that an ATSDR study from 2014 ATSDR confirmed the fact that in utero exposure to the PCE contaminated water at Camp Lejeune was associated with neural tube birth defects, such as spina bifida and anencephaly. The study also linked drinking water to childhood cancers, such as non-Hodgkin's lymphoma and Leukemia.
